# Break-Glass Access — InvoForge Renderer

Plugin authors normally interact with the InvoForge PDF renderer through the sandboxed plugin API only. Break-glass access exists solely for incidents where a malformed plugin corrupts the render queue and the sandbox cannot be reached. Request approval from the on-call steward first; all break-glass sessions are logged and reviewed within 24 hours. Once approval is granted, unlock the emergency console using the recovery passphrase that appears immediately below.

recovery phrase for yawif-hahif: druys-kelius-ralax-raliel

# Flaglight Rollouts — Approvals

Quick version for on-call: any rollout touching more than 5% of traffic needs an approval in Flaglight before the ramp continues. Kill switches don't need approval — just flip them and note it in the incident channel. Scheduled ramps pause automatically if error budget burns hot. If you're stuck at 2 a.m. with a pending approval, there's one person authorized to override, and that's the approver below.

account owner for tagep-bafof: Norael Gilax Juleth

Finance Review Summary — Lanthorn Rewards Overhaul

For the incoming director: the loyalty-programme rebuild came in 8% under budget, though redemption liabilities rose faster than modelled. Quarterly accruals have been restated accordingly. Member retention improved modestly in the Westvale region. Full workings are in the shared ledger. The following note is for your eyes only.

board note of kawif-fajof: Ulaielek Group is in early talks to buy Tamaxax Partners for about $53.5 million. The Briion launch date is June 5, and nothing goes to the press before then. Legal wants the Frairix Logistics term sheet redrafted before October 2.